Latest Patents

Yagami holds a patent for an implant structure designed to minimize the induction of substances that accelerate the breeding of bacteria. This invention includes an artificial tooth root with a main body featuring a distal end portion and a proximal end portion. The design incorporates a thread on the distal end and an induction portion for soft tissue on the outer periphery of the proximal end. Additionally, a support base with a covering portion and a step portion enhances the overall functionality of the implant.
